A supportive living care home in Red Deer County, Alberta is seeking a passionate and dedicated LPN Care Team Supervisor to join our team. This is a unionized care home with excellent benefits and a supportive leadership team.

Responsibilities
  • Manage the healthcare of all residents, including communication with families and staff.
  • Assist the Nursing Leadership Team with medication management, including administration and ordering.
  • Provide direct supervision of care provided by LPNs and Care Aides.
  • Foster a homelike atmosphere for residents.
  • Ensure all residents are treated with respect and dignity.
  • Train and educate care team and nursing staff on an ongoing basis.
Skills & Qualifications
  • Completion of Practical Nurse program from an accredited educational institution.
  • Full scope of practice Licensed Practical Nurse with membership in good standing with the College of Licensed Practical Nurses of Alberta.
  • Minimum of two years experience supervising care delivery in a supportive living care environment.
  • Strong desire to enhance the lives of seniors.
  • Computer literate and familiar with electronic health records.
  • Current and clear Criminal Record Check and Vulnerable Sector Check.
Location
  • Conveniently situated on the Calgary-Edmonton Corridor, Innisfail is a thriving mid-sized community just 15 minutes south of Red Deer and an hour north of Calgary. Reliable transportation is required.
